About this Spot
Miserys is a surf spot located in South West Australia, Australia. Known for its challenging conditions, Miserys features a very shallow and heavy wedge that breaks onto the sand, making it suitable for intermediate surfers who are comfortable with its bone-snapping reputation. The spot provides both left and right waves, with a bottom composed of sand and rocks. It is best surfed during a big southeast swell, although these optimal conditions are infrequent. The wave length is less than 50 meters, and the spot is generally uncrowded, offering a unique experience for those who venture there. Nearby surf spots include Punchbowls, Blue Moon, Caseys, Nanarup Beach, and Muttonbird Island. Surfers should be aware of the presence of rocks and sharks in the area. Miserys is ideal for those looking to catch the sidewash into the wedge, bust big airs, or get barreled, but it is not suited for longboards or beginner boards.
